Context: Ardenfell line margins slipped three points over two quarters. Drivers: input steel costs, aggressive discounting at the Westmoor branch, and a stale price book. Proposal: uplift list prices four percent, tighten discount authority to regional level, sunset the two lowest-margin SKUs. Risk: volume loss at Halverton accounts, estimated under two percent. Decision requested at Thursday's review. Modelling assumptions are in the appendix pack. The commercial reasoning leadership wants kept close is noted directly below.

board note of tajop-yajof: The finance team signed off on a budget of $77.6 million for Project Pramir.

Ticket: Config drift found during FD leak hunt on Quillbarrow ingest workers. While chasing the leaked file descriptors, I noticed the descriptor ceiling and socket-reuse flags differ between the two prod hosts, which explains why only one box hits the limit. The leak itself is in the retry path that reopens spool files without closing the old handle; fix is in review. To reproduce the drift, compare against the canonical values, which are as follows.

settings of bajop-badug:
holath:
  pin: 1590
  metrics_host: metrics.holath.qorvelsys.internal
  tenant: sorix
  seal: seal_ecae8588

## Artifact Signing — SDK Parity Notes (Weekly Sync)

Kestrel SDK for Android reached parity with the Swift client this sprint: offline queueing, batched telemetry, and retry semantics now match. Both SDKs ship as signed artifacts from the same pipeline. Remaining gap: background sync throttling, targeted next sprint. Verify both release bundles before tagging. Both artifacts validate against the shared signing key below.

signing key of kawig-fafog = bky19_6Fypv1qws7J8qJtaYjX